I want to prioritize working magic and including the runes. And because it's now January, it feels particularly potent for me to create a bit of a magical resolution.

So here goes: For one year, I will incorporate runes into every spell that I do.

By their nature as simple symbols runes are very easy to incorporate into other spellwork.

Making a sigil? Add a rune to the mix. Casting a circle? Add some runes for protection/energy. Making a folk remedy? Chant a rune over the remedy.

I want this to be casual, a fun approach to working with the runes in a new way. So far it has felt very natural - whisper a rune under my breath when going on a walk to do some augery, trace a rune in the air when I'm making something herbal, think of and even sing some runes at the beginning of a ritual.
